PROBLEM TO BE SOLVED: To provide a high-precision life forecast method during the design and service of ordinary asphalt pavement or other pavement applying Fe lime method designed by two- layer elastic theory or CBR-TA method by using multiple layer elastic theory. ;SOLUTION: Roadbed mean elastic coefficient Es' in two-layer elastic calculations approximate to the deflection of pavement surface in the multiple layer elastic calculations is determined and, based on this, half-infinite depth h2 of the roadbed is estimated. Then, by using semi-infinite depth, a ratio of influence quantity to mean elastic coefficient Es for 1 m roadbed R=Es/Es' is determined in two-layer elastic calculations by semi-infinite depth. Moreover, mean elastic coefficient Eeq' of the roadbed of 1 m is calculated by using the elastic coefficient of each layer of the roadbed multiplied by a ratio R. Then, the combinations of elastic coefficient of each layer where the number of allowable wheels loaded to the roadbed by destructive standard equation approximate to a predetermined value Ns is determined by repetitive multiple layer elastic calculations, then a horizontal tensile strain εt at the lower surface of the asphalt layer at that time, elastic coefficient Ea of an asphalt mixture layer, vertical compressive strain εz on the upper surface of road bed are respectively substituted in the destructive standard equation, and respective number of allowable loaded wheels is determined.;COPYRIGHT: (C)1999,JPO
